Yellow Pages Toasts Award Winners - 22 June 2000

Sponsors Yellow Pages are pleased to announce that Tinsley Foods are the winners of the 1999 Alan Taylor PDS Implementation Award.

The results were confirmed at The British Computer Society Professional Development Scheme (PDS) National Forum, attended by organisations from across the UK that use the BCS scheme in the professional development of IT staff.

Simon Eagle, PDS Co-ordinator, collected the award on behalf of Tinsley Foods and the PDS participants and sponsors within the company. He had this to say: "I am particularly pleased with our success in integrating PDS with our company's I.T. staff appraisal, Investors in People and business project control practices. Our business benefits from having well-motivated staff who have a clear vision of their career development path within the organisation. PDS is a cornerstone in delivering this vision. I look forward to building upon our early successes in using PDS."

On behalf of the sponsors, Isobel Brimelow, IS Quality Manager, added: "Yellow Pages congratulates Simon and Tinsley Foods on achieving the 1999 Alan Taylor PDS Implementation Award. We also look forward to continuing our good relationship with the BCS in the new millennium."
